摘要: 目的 评估“十三五”期间湖北省27 个达到血吸虫病传播阻断标准流行县(市、区)的防治效果。方法 按照《湖北省县级血吸虫病传播阻断达标工作评估方案》,对湖北省达血吸虫病传播阻断标准地区开展考核评估工作。结果 27 个县(市、区)共计开展血清学检测88 483 人,血检阳性率1. 88%(0~ 6. 78%);粪检1 665 人,受检率100%,未检出阳性;检测家畜1 289 头(只),未检出阳性;现场钉螺调查162 680 框,捡获钉螺36 382 只,其中活螺25 566 只,经解剖未发现感染性钉螺。各县均建立了一套以行政村为单位的,较为完整的血防档案资料,能够反映从传播控制到传播阻断阶段人畜病情、螺情变化情况。同时,也建立健全了能适应当地疫情特点的敏感、有效的监测体系。结论 湖北省27 个县(市、区)各项疫情指标已达到血吸虫病传播阻断标准,顺利完成了《“十三五”全国血吸虫病防治规划》既定目标要求。

Abstract:

Objective To evaluate the prevention and control effect in compliance with the criteria of transmission interruption of schistosomiasis in 27 counties of Hubei Province during the 13th Five-year Plan. Methods According to the Evaluation Scheme for Interrupting Schistosomiasis Transmission at County Level in Hubei Province,we conducted an assessment and evaluation on the outcomes in areas where the transmission interruption reached the criteria in Hubei Province. Results Serum examination on the schistosome was performed in 88 483 residents living in the 27 counties(cities/ districts), which revealed positive rate of 1. 88%(0~6. 78%). Stool examination carried out 1 665 people showed no infection. A total of 1 289 heads of cattle and sheep underwent examinations. No infection was detected. Field survey was carried out at 162 680 frames,where 36 382 snails were captured. No infection was found in the 25 566 living snails that were dissected. Full set of archives were established on schistosomiasis control based on individual administrative village. The documentation can well reflect the changes of human and animal infection from transmission control to transmission interruption. In addition, this practice represented a sensitive and effective monitoring system that was commensurate with local epidemic nature. Conclusion The 27 counties in Hubei Province have successfully reached the target and national criteria of transmission interruption of schistosomiasis defined in the 13th the Five-year Plan of China.
